Description

Gather your group on 13 private wooded acres just minutes from downtown Bellaire and Torch Lake public access. This spacious Northern Michigan cabin sleeps up to 14 and is designed for families and friends who want room to relax, play, and reconnect. Enjoy a large game room, heated floors, wrap-around deck, propane fire pits, a private hot tub, and plenty of indoor and outdoor space - close to lakes, skiing, golf, and local dining, yet set on quiet wooded acreage. The space New hot tub ready April 2026!!!!! Set on quiet private acreage and surrounded by nature, the home is designed for connection without feeling crowded. Enjoy slow mornings on the wrap-around deck, shared meals, and relaxed evenings together while still having plenty of room to spread out, including a private hot tub for unwinding after a day of adventure. With 4,500 square feet of living space, there’s space for large gatherings as well as quiet moments to unwind. Inside, the cabin is warm, comfortable, and built for year-round enjoyment. Heated floors throughout and a cozy fireplace make it especially inviting after full days exploring Northern Michigan. Whether you’re planning summer lake days, fall color trips, ski weekends, or a multi-family escape, this home provides a welcoming and well-equipped base. The game room is a favorite gathering spot for all ages and features a custom bar, pool table, poker table, foosball, arcade basketball, air hockey, darts, putt-putt, and large TVs for game day. It’s the perfect place for friendly competition, rainy-day fun, and evenings spent together without leaving the house. Families traveling with kids will appreciate the dedicated kids’ bunkroom and loft, stocked with games and books. The space gives kids their own area to play while remaining comfortably close to the main living areas—an ideal setup for multi-family stays. Outdoor spaces are just as inviting. The wrap-around deck, multiple propane fire pits, basketball court, swing set, grill, and private hot tub provide plenty of ways to enjoy the property throughout the day. In warmer months, spend time exploring nearby lakes and local attractions; in winter, bring sleds and snowshoes or head to the slopes for skiing and snowboarding just minutes away. Sleeping arrangements are designed for privacy, featuring 5 bedrooms plus additional flexible sleeping space, making it ideal for large families and multi-family stays. Other things to note - All TV’s are either a smart TV or have Roku sticks to login to your personal accounts for easy watching. - After Thanksgiving, all outdoor deck furniture, fireplaces, and the grill are put away for the winter. - Wood fires are no longer permitted for safety. - Easy keypad self-check-in for all guests. - We keep our check-out instructions to a minimum. - Pets are not allowed. - Minimum booking age 21 During the winter - Northern Michigan winters require preparation as our driveway is steep! From November through May, we highly recommend winter tires but please bring, at a minimum, all-wheel-drive vehicles with good, not worn, all-season or all terrain tires to get up and down safely! - There is a shop right next to our home that is not our property. Previous guests have parked their cars there after not being able to get up the driveway. This is not a good solution as they have the right to have you towed if you are illegally parked there. - Please don't bring trailers in the winter as they likely won't make it up the driveway.
